Chelsea manager Enzo Maresca has reviewed his team’s 2-1 defeat to Real Madrid on Tuesday night, marking the Blues’ third pre-season loss under his leadership.

-Advertisement-

Real Madrid’s Lucas Vazquez and Brahim Diaz scored to give their side a two-goal lead before Noni Madueke reduced the deficit for Chelsea.

-Advertisement-

After the match, Maresca highlighted the need for improvement in Chelsea’s defensive structure. “Offensively, we played well and created 6 or 7 clear chances,” Maresca said. “However, we need to address and adjust our defensive issues. Our defensive line, in particular, needs improvement.”
